The “unprecedented One Piece game” code-named “One Piece Game Dawn” and due to be revealed in the December 11 issue of Weekly Jump may be titled One Piece: World Seeker.


Gematsu discovered a test page at the URL opws.bn-ent.net, which is likely where the official website will be located when it launches. Bandai Namco has also filed trademarks for “World Seeker” in the United States, Europe, and Japan.



We will likely hear first details about One Piece Game Dawn, or One Piece: World Seeker, when information from Weekly Jump leaks later this week.

A scan of the announcement of One Piece: World Seeker for PlayStation 4 from the latest issue of Weekly Jump has surfaced online.


According to the magazine, One Piece: World Seeker will be released for PlayStation 4 in Japan in 2018. From the wording in the magazine—such as “dramatic free field action” and “freely adventure anywhere across a ‘big, One Piece world”—it can be guessed that it is an open-world game.




Judging from the text, “a game original worldview will stimulate your curiosity,” it can be guessed that the game follows an original setting and story. We also know from the game’s initial report in July that the original author of One Piece, Eiichiro Oda, is cooperating on development.

One Piece: World Seeker is coming to the Americas and Europe in 2018 for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C, Bandai Namco announced.
The game, which celebrates the 20th anniversary of the One Piece manga, is described as “the most ambitious One Piece game ever” with an open world to roam around freely. As Luffy, players will experience and wage battles in an “expansive and seamless world” filled with castles, cities, beaches, and more “exciting and diverse” locations.


Here is an overview of the game, via Bandai Namco:
Specs



    • Platforms: PlayStation 4, Xbox One, PC
    • Genre: Action Adventure
    • Release: 2018
    • Publisher: Bandai Namco
    • Developer: Ganbarion
    • Players: 1 (Offline)
    • Ratings: RP (Rating Pending)
    • Localization
      • Americas: English / Brazilian Portuguese / French / NsP with Japanese voice-over
      • Europe: English / French / Italian / German / Spanish with Japanese voice-over

One Piece: World Seeker will have third-person shooter-style head shots, the latest issue of Weekly Jump reveals.


Luffy will be able to latch onto faraway obstacles with his arm stretch for to quickly move to that obstacle. He can also grab faraway enemies to close the gap between them, as well as aim for head shot attacks from the perspective of a third-person shooter.


One Piece: World Seeker is due out worldwide for PlaySation 4, Xbox One, and PC in 2018. In Japan, it will only be released for PlayStation 4.

Following an initial batch earelier this week, Bandai Namco has released more new screenshots of One Piece: World Seeker screenshots.


The screenshots showcase various actions, including Gum-Gum Rocket to fly through the sky and latch onto distance objects with Luffy’s stretchy arms before quickly moving towards them, high jumps, Gum-Gum UFO to attack several enemies at once, One Shot to sneak attack enemies from behind, powerful kick attacks, and Gum-Gum Gun to aim at a target from faraway and quickly snap towards them with Luffy’s arms.

The latest issue of Weekly Jump has new information and screenshots on the island which One Piece: World Seeker is set, and also confirms the appearance of the Straw Hat Pirates.

The island is described as a world of many cultures, where nature and science coexists. One screenshot shows a bustling town, and another shows a mine filled with crystals where there may be treasure. Luffy and the other Straw Hat Pirates visit the island together. It is said that there may be a hidden “darkness” on the seemingly tranquil island. Another screenshot shows villagers, expected to be under the control of the World Government, kindly welcome Luffy and company.

The headline screenshot shows a village rich in nature, with a man-made, robust fortress in the background. It seems to have been built by the World Government, but its purpose is unknown. Luffy will enter and explore this area.


The magazine also has a message from One Piece: World Seeker producer Koji Nakajima:
While I can’t say anything in detail yet, can you take a look at the Underwater Prison in the screenshot below? I want you to remember Impel Down, the Great Prison, but that is one of the World Government’s big three institutions like the Marine Headquarters. That means that even the Underwater Prison that appears in this game is a building under the control of the World Government! What kind of adventure will Luffy go on here!? What is going on in this prison!? Please look forward to more!!

Bandai Namco has released a short new video interview with One Piece: World Seeker producer Koji Nakajima, who discusses the game’s concept of freedom.

Here is the full transcript:
Hello everyone! I’m Koji Nakajima, Producer on One Piece games. There’s a lot to love about One Piece which we all know about! For this specific game though, we focused on creating a modern adventure. There are many action-adventure games out there already but they come with certain restrictions, such as invisible walls, for example.

One of the best parts of One Piece, is the freedom it offers. As a way of replicating this ‘freedom’ we built a game that allows the player to seamlessly and freely move throughout the entire map. The main concepts behind this game are: having fun on a One Piece adventure, a story with a plotline straight out of One Piece, and enjoy interacting with the crew. Given that Luffy is the main character in the series, we paid close attention to how we developed action sequences featuring his rubber-like movement.


Our aim is to create a truly enjoyable experience for players where they can use his unique skillset on an open map. I can say that we all really worked hard on this, on creating gameplay and storyline that really focuses on Luffy, offering action and adventure in a way that is true to him as a character. We’ve really put together a game that will be fun for everyone and I hope that you’re all excited for it. As for the game’s world map we have released some concept art already.

Bandai Namco has released a new set of One Piece: World Seeker screenshots introducing the game’s setting of Jail Island.


Here is an overview of Jail Island, via Bandai Namco:
The Straw Hat crew arrives on Jail Island where an ominous sense of danger seems to be looming. Jail Island used to be called Jewel Island because of the value of its minerals used for technological wonders, but this blessing quickly poisoned the life of the residents … Robbers, Pirates and Invaders made it a difficult place to live.
The World Government brought back order to this Island but at what cost? A growing presence of the marine forces and a gigantic underwater installation seems to confirm that something odd is going on. A glooming shadow seems to be embracing the whole place, a dark secret that may shake the new world!

The screenshots offer a first look at the various locations within the mysterious Jail Island, as well as the Marine force, rowdy pirates, spy agency Cipher Pol, the island’s diverse cast of residents, Luffy’s special abilities, and Observation Haki and Arms Haki, which players can use to help them uncover the mysteries of Jail Island.

Bandai Namco has released a new set of One Piece: World Seeker screenshots featuring the recently confirmed characters of Germa 66 and the Vinsmoke Family.

Here is an overview of the characters, via Bandai Namco:
Germa 66 and the Vinsmoke Family arrive on Jail island! Sanji’s brothers Ichiji, Niji and Yonji’s presence has been confirmed on the island on One Piece: World Seeker. Ichiji, the eldest Vinsmoke brother is a warrior using the power of Fire. Niji, the second eldest brother of the Vinsmoke family, emits high-speed attacks by covering his body with electricity. Yonji, the youngest brother of the Vinsmoke family, tries to knock down Luffy by using the wind to Skywalk. The three brothers are all ready to take on Luffy!

Bandai Namco has released the Gamescom 2018 trailer and screenshots for open-world One Piece game One Piece: World Seeker.


Here is an overview of the trailer, via Bandai Namco:

The trailer opens with our hero Luffy, in handcuffs, being brought in front of a mysterious character sat upon a throne, high above the clouds of Prison Island on a floating fortress. But what does this character have in-store for Luffy? And more importantly, why does Luffy look so happy to be captured?
Also revealed in the trailer are three new characters Luffy will come up against.


The first, Borsalino (Kizaru), is an admiral in the marines, he is one of the strongest enemies for Luffy and the Straw Hat Crew. He possess the Glint-Glint Fruit (Pika Pika No Mi), which allows him to control and manipulate light at will and can even transform himself into light, giving him the power of teleportation. He is the faithful servant of the Marin headquarters and will happily fight Luffy whenever the opportunity arises.

Another enemy Luffy will come up against is Admiral Issho (Fujitora). Despite being blind, he is a force to be reckoned with. Despite the mystery surrounding the exact nature of his power, he seems to have the power to control gravity, being able to subdue prisoners or even redirecting a meteoroid. Fujitora is different from the other admirals, for him what’s truly important is the security and safety of the citizens of Prison Island.

Last but not least Rob Lucci is a member of the CP-0, the intelligence organisation directly controlled by the world government. He ate the Cat-Cat Fruit which allows him to transform into beast form, half-human; half-leopard. As more characters arrive in Jail Island, the mystery of why all these people are here only deepens, with rumours that Lucci himself is the warden of Prison Island itself.

One Piece: World Seeker has been delayed from its previously planned 2018 release window to 2019.



The news comes via One Piece #90, which came out on September 4 and lists One Piece: World Seeker for release in 2019.

One Piece: World Seeker will be released for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C. In Japan, it will only be released for PlayStation 4.

The new original story finds Luffy and the Straw Hat Pirates marooned on Jewel Island. The island was devastated by war several years ago and has begun to be rebuilt under the watchful eye of the Navy. The residents of the island are split into two groups; the “Pro Navy” group, which welcomes the control and modernization, and the “Anti Navy” group who values the traditions of the island.

The new trailer focuses on Jeanne, the young leader of the “Anti-Navy” group, who must work with Luffy to over throw Isaac, the warden of the massive prison built that casts its shadow across all of Jewel Island.

One Piece: World Seeker is due out for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C in 2019.

One Piece: World Seeker will launch for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C on March 15, 2019 in the Americas and Europe, publisher Bandai Namco announced.

Pre-orders will include the following downloadable content: “Strange Island Rocks Mission” (reveals the secrets of the mysterious monster-shaped rocks on the island), “Military Costume,” and “Swimsuit Costume.”

In North America, a “Gum Gum Bundle” will be sold exclusively via the Bandai Namco Entertainment Store (PlayStation 4, Xbox One) for $129.99, which includes a copy of One Piece: World Seeker bundled with a Luffy figurine and Gum-Gum Devil Fruit replica.

One-Piece-World-Seeker_11-16-18_NA-CE.jpg


In Europe, a “Pirate King Edition” will also be released and include the following:

One-Piece-World-Seeker_11-16-18_EU-CE.jpg


  • A copy of One Piece: World Seeker
  • The Season Pass
  • An exclusive 21cm Luffy figurine
  • A replica of the Gum-Gum devil fruit
  • The original soundtrack of the game composed by Kohei Tanaka
Here are the latest gameplay details, via Bandai Namco:

As well as seamlessly traversing the world using Luffy’s acrobatic Gum-Gum fruit abilities, we are introduced to Luffy’s two main action modes (Haki). The first, is the strength-based Arm Haki, that focuses on raw power, allowing Luffy to use overwhelming force to defeat his opponents. The second, Observation Haki, which allows Luffy to slow down time as well as improving his sneaking prowess with stealth attacks and the ability to see enemies and more through walls.

The gameplay footage also, provides a first look at the Skill Tree and Crafting/Cooking mechanics. By completing missions and progressing through the game, Luffy will be granted Skill Points that enable players to upgrade his powers and abilities via the Skill Tree to suit their own play style.

Crafting is accessed via Usopp or Franky, two of Luffy’s Straw Hat Pirate Crew, who can use items and materials found by Luffy in the world to create new equipment, while Sanji can cook Lunch Boxes for the rest of the crew, enabling them to explore the islands and gather additional resources for players.

Finally, Luffy’s incredibly powerful Gear Fourth mode is revealed for the first time, giving players access to powerful new combat skills and traversal techniques, abilities that last only for a short time.

The latest issue of Weekly Jump has new information on One Piece: World Seeker, including the existence of a “Sky Island.”

Here are the details:

  • Sky Island: A “Sky Island” floats above the game’s setting of Jail Island. The two islands are seamlessly connected. If you were to fall from Sky Island, you would land on Jail Island. It should be noted that the Sky Island that appears in this game and the Sky Island that appeared in the One Piece original work are unrelated.
  • Pirate Karma: By clearing missions that correspond to certain characters, your Pirate Karma will rise. When it reaches a certain amount, special missions will occur and new event scenes will appear.
  • Treasure Maps: Search for treasure using maps that only have rough illustrations.
One Piece: World Seeker is due out for PlayStation 4 on March 14 in Japan, and for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C on March 15 in the Americas and Europe.

The first new feature is the Pirate Karma system. By completing missions for a specific character or faction, Luffy’s Pirate Karma with them will increase. Upon reaching certain levels, unique cutscenes and missions will then be unlocked for players.

The second new feature is the Treasure Hunt. Obtained by collecting mysterious maps, players will use their knowledge of Prison Island to discover buried treasure and gain new ingredients or items to help Luffy on his quest.

Also revealed is a new location, Sky Island, and new character, Trafalgar D. Law. Sky Island is a unique environment floating high above Prison Island. It features vastly different landscapes from Prison Island for Luffy to explore and traverse.

The story of the open-world One Piece game begins when when the Straw Hat Crew pick up on a rumor about a huge treasure. But when this turns out to be a deception to cover a shady conspiracy, it develops into a new adventure on Prison Island.

One Piece: World Seeker is due out for PlayStation 4 on March 14 in Japan, and for PlayStation 4, Xbox One, and PC on March 15 in the Americas and Europe.
